From 6704415206343549a58396e57eeeda60238d8eb6 Mon Sep 17 00:00:00 2001 From: Oscar Fuentes Date: Tue, 15 Mar 2011 14:53:53 +0000 Subject: [PATCH] is_llvm_target_library: recognize libraries without the LLVM prefix. Without this cmake fails at configuration when some target pass "native" on LLVM_LINK_COMPONENTS and that is expanded to "X86". git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@127679 91177308-0d34-0410-b5e6-96231b3b80d8 --- cmake/modules/LLVMConfig.cmake |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/cmake/modules/LLVMConfig.cmake b/cmake/modules/LLVMConfig.cmake index 615a118a3cc..ec7831da3bb 100755 --- a/cmake/modules/LLVMConfig.cmake +++ b/cmake/modules/LLVMConfig.cmake @@ -23,7 +23,8 @@ function(is_llvm_target_library library return_var) string(TOUPPER "${library}" capitalized_lib) string(TOUPPER "${LLVM_ALL_TARGETS}" targets) foreach(t ${targets}) - if( capitalized_lib STREQUAL "LLVM${t}" OR + if( capitalized_lib STREQUAL t OR + capitalized_lib STREQUAL "LLVM${t}" OR capitalized_lib STREQUAL "LLVM${t}CODEGEN" OR capitalized_lib STREQUAL "LLVM${t}ASMPARSER" OR capitalized_lib STREQUAL "LLVM${t}ASMPRINTER" OR